Picked up Catacombs at the weekend... it's fuckin great.
Lyrically, it seems more autobiographical and less obtuse than his other stuff (well certainly on 'Lionkiller Got Married' and 'The Executioner's Song')
Probably the nicest production on a Cass record yet.

It's mad that he got Karen Black to sing on it too!
I thought it must just be some young wan with the same name, but no, it is actually the auld wan from Five Easy Pieces and Airport etc...
